.Trans .DetailWrapper{margin:0;padding:0}.Trans .DetailWrapper .detail-content{padding:1rem}.Trans .SummaryWrapper{background-color:var(--mantine-color-dark-6);cursor:pointer;-webkit-user-select:none;user-select:none;margin:0;padding:.3rem .6rem;font-weight:600}.Trans .SummaryWrapper:hover{background-color:var(--mantine-color-dark-5)}.Trans .SummaryWrapper h1,.Trans .SummaryWrapper h2,.Trans .SummaryWrapper h3,.Trans .SummaryWrapper h4{margin:0}.Trans p{all:unset;letter-spacing:.5px;border-radius:2px;margin:0 0 4px;transition:all .5s ease-in-out;display:inline}.Trans p:hover:not(a *){filter:brightness(1.1)drop-shadow(0 0 2px #ffffff4d);text-shadow:0 1px 10px #ffffff32;-webkit-text-stroke:.1px #fff;background-color:#00000048}.Trans span{color:var(--mantine-color-gray-4);font-weight:800}.Trans h1{color:var(--mantine-color-gray-1);margin-top:1rem;font-size:2.2rem}.Trans h2{color:var(--mantine-color-gray-2);margin-top:1rem;margin-bottom:.4rem;font-size:1.4rem}.Trans h3{color:var(--mantine-color-gray-3);border-left:4px solid var(--border-primary);margin-top:1rem;margin-bottom:.4rem;padding-left:.5rem;font-size:1rem}.Trans .doclink{color:var(--mantine-color-cyan-6);cursor:pointer;text-decoration:underline}.Trans .doclink:hover{color:var(--mantine-color-cyan-8)}.Trans .Content{white-space:pre-line;letter-spacing:.5px;gap:1px;display:block}.Trans h1[id],.Trans h2[id],.Trans h3[id],.Trans h4[id]{outline-offset:24px;will-change:outline,outline-offset,background-color;background-color:#0000;outline:2px solid #0000;scroll-margin-top:3.5rem;transition:background-color .3s ease-out,outline-color .3s ease-out,outline-offset .1s ease-out}.Trans h1[id]:target,.Trans h2[id]:target,.Trans h3[id]:target,.Trans h4[id]:target{outline:2px dashed var(--mantine-color-blue-5);outline-offset:6px;background-color:#228ee614}.Trans h2,.Trans h3,.Trans h4{text-transform:capitalize}:is(.Trans h2,.Trans h3,.Trans h4):after{content:"#";visibility:hidden}:is(.Trans h2,.Trans h3,.Trans h4):hover{cursor:pointer;text-decoration:underline}:is(.Trans h2,.Trans h3,.Trans h4):hover:after{content:"#";visibility:visible}.Trans .image,.Trans .video{float:inline-end;object-fit:contain;width:auto;min-width:0;max-width:50%;margin:2rem;position:relative;box-shadow:4px 6px 4px #0000005b}:is(.Trans .image,.Trans .video).icon{width:auto;max-width:100px;height:auto;max-height:100px;box-shadow:none;transform:translate(-50%,-50%)}:is(.Trans .image,.Trans .video).float-left{float:inline-start}:is(.Trans .image,.Trans .video).float-end{float:inline-end}.Trans .lii{width:fit-content;margin-top:.7rem;margin-left:2rem;display:list-item}.Trans .lii:before{content:"■";font-weight:700;position:absolute;transform:translate(-1rem)}.Trans .lii:hover:before{color:var(--mantine-color-pink-5)}.Trans .nlii{--data:attr(data-num);width:fit-content;margin-top:.7rem;margin-left:2rem;display:flow-root;position:relative}.Trans .nlii:before{content:var(--data);margin-right:.5rem;font-weight:700;position:absolute;left:-.4rem;transform:translate(-1rem)}.Trans .nlii:hover:before{color:var(--mantine-color-pink-5)}.Trans .nlii[data-left="2"]:before{left:-.6rem}.Trans blockquote{border-left:4px solid var(--border-primary);color:var(--text-secondary);background:linear-gradient(90deg,#f9f9f90b,#f0f0f002);margin:.2rem 0;padding:.4rem 1rem;font-style:italic}.Trans .content-with-anchors{align-items:flex-start;gap:2rem;display:flex}@media (max-width:768px){.Trans .content-with-anchors{flex-direction:column}}.Trans .inlinecode{color:#9fafbb;letter-spacing:.2px;cursor:text;-webkit-user-select:contain;user-select:contain;background-color:#2d2d2d;border-radius:2px;width:fit-content;padding:.01rem .4rem}.Trans .highlighter{tab-size:2;border-radius:0;padding:0;display:flex}.Trans .highlighter .languageLabel{top:0}.Trans .highlighter .shiki-container{border-radius:0}.Trans .highlighter .shiki{white-space:pre-wrap;border-radius:0;width:100%;margin:0}.Trans .right-anchors-panel{flex-shrink:0;min-width:200px;max-width:200px;height:fit-content;position:sticky;top:2rem;overflow:hidden}@media (max-width:768px){.Trans .right-anchors-panel{display:none}}.Trans .right-anchors-panel a{color:inherit;padding:.5rem 0;font-size:.875rem;text-decoration:none;display:block}.Trans .right-anchors-panel a:hover{text-decoration:underline}.Trans .anchor-item{text-overflow:ellipsis;position:relative;overflow:hidden}.Trans .anchor-item-trait{background-color:var(--mantine-color-dark-4);opacity:.5;width:1px;position:absolute;top:0;bottom:0}.Trans .anchor-link{text-decoration:none;display:block;position:relative;overflow:hidden}.Trans .anchor-link:hover{background-color:var(--mantine-color-dark-6);color:var(--mantine-color-blue-5)}.Trans .space-wrapper{clear:both}.Trans .space-wrapper-styled{outline:1px inset var(--mantine-color-dark-4)}.Trans .scroll-area{height:100vh}.Trans .color-brand-accent{color:var(--mantine-color-blue-5)}.Trans .custom-bold{font-weight:700}.Trans .custom-bold.fw-800{font-weight:800}.Trans .custom-bold.fw-900{font-weight:900}
